Exchange 2003 : Manual Log File Cleanup

Exchange 2003 : Manual Log File Cleanup

1) Stop Affected Databases
2) Check Database State;
             Execute: eseutil /MH “<filename>.edb”
             Execute: eseutil /MH “<filename>.stm”

 Check Value of ‘State’ for both – should be Clean Shutdown or Consistent state

 Check Value of ‘ Log Required’ if 0-0 then no logs are required to start the DB,
 otherwise it will tell you the log range required to start the DB.

You can safely remove all the numbered log files that are less than the lowest entry in any Log Required field for any database in the storage group. Remember to move, not delete, the log files. Remember, the most recent logfile will be the prefix, i.e. E00.log as a result the last log in ‘Log Required’ may not exist.
